Abstract

The invention discloses a temporary supporting device for tunneling construction. Comprising a plate body, translation plates are slidably arranged on the two sides of the plate body, rotating plates are rotatably arranged on one sides of the translation plates, a supporting plate is slidably arranged in the middle of the plate body, a rotating shaft is rotatably arranged on the lower surface of the plate body, and a releasing mechanism is arranged in the middle of the rotating shaft; the release mechanism comprises a release block, a release rod and a release spring. A release rod can be used for releasing, the translation plate can be fixed, a rotating shaft can be fixed, meanwhile, the edge of a hole can be impacted under the action of elastic force so that broken stones on the edge of the hole can fall off in advance, the release rod can enable an air bag to be inflated and swelled when fixing the translation plate, and the release rod supports the air bag; and through rotation of the rotating plate and stretching-out of the stretching-out plate, the upper portion of the plate body can be uneven, the anti-skid effect is improved, and the top of the plate body is tightly attached to a mine hole.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of mine support. BACKGROUND

[0002] As is known to all, with the increase of the use of underground resources, the mining depth is increasing. In order to successfully mine underground resources and avoid the danger and disaster of roof support, the staff needs to temporarily support the mine before the excavation project.

[0003] Due to the vibration of the machinery in the mine, the support device is prone to deviation. With the deviation of the support device, the edge ore falls and hits the staff. There is a need for a temporary support device for excavation construction that can maintain the support of the edge when the support deviates and change the structure above to increase the friction between the surface and the mine. SUMMARY

[0004] Therefore, the technical problem to be solved by the present application is to provide a temporary support device for excavation construction, which can be released by the release rod, i.e. can fix the translation plate and also can fix the rotating shaft. At the same time, under the action of the elastic force, it can hit the edge of the hole to make the broken stones of the edge of the hole fall off in advance.

[0005] To solve the above technical problems, the present application provides the following technical scheme:

[0006] The plate body is provided with a translation plate on both sides, a rotating plate is provided on one side of the translation plate, a support plate is provided in the middle of the plate body, a rotating shaft is provided on the lower surface of the plate body, a release mechanism is provided in the middle of the rotating shaft, the release mechanism includes a release block, a release rod and a release spring, an extension block is integrally provided on one side of the translation plate, an extension column is provided on the edge of the rotating shaft, a fixed strip is provided on the edge of the plate body, a lifting block is integrally provided on the edge of the rotating shaft, an extension plate is in contact with the lifting block, an inflation mechanism is provided on the edge of the translation plate, and a back-and-forth block is provided inside the translation plate.

[0007] The technical scheme of the present application has the following beneficial technical effects:

[0008] The release rod can be released, i.e. can fix the translation plate and also can fix the rotating shaft. At the same time, under the action of the elastic force, it can hit the edge of the hole to make the broken stones of the edge of the hole fall off in advance. Moreover, when the release rod fixes the translation plate, it can also inflate the air bag. The release rod supports the air bag, so that the air bag can catch the falling stones. Through the rotation of the rotating plate and the extension of the extension plate, the plate body can be uneven on the top, which increases the anti-skid effect and makes the plate body tightly adhere to the mine. D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0016] The present embodiment is illustrated in the drawings attached to the specification Figures 1-6 The present embodiment is illustrated in the drawings attached to the specification Figure 1 The present embodiment is illustrated in the drawings attached to the specification Figure 5 As shown in the drawings attached to the specification, one side of the plate body 1 is hinged with a stand column, which is vertically supported on one side of the hole, so that the plate body 1 contacts the inner top of the hole for support. In order to make the plate body 1 have a certain support force, a hydraulic push rod 15 is arranged between the plate body 1 and the stand column, a rotation shaft 5 is arranged in the middle of the stand column, one side of the rotation shaft 5 is integrally provided with a release block 6, the release block 6 makes the release rod 7 stably support the plate body 1, and a round block is integrally arranged below the release rod 7, which is lapped on the release block 6 as shown in the drawings attached to the specification Figure 6As shown, since a section of the release rod 7 contacts the translation plate 2, the translation plate 2 can be supported to slide on both sides of the plate body 1. During the movement of the translation plate 2 towards both sides, the rotating shaft 5 can be driven to rotate counterclockwise. (The movement of the translation plate 2 towards both sides means that the displacement between the plate body 1 and the translation plate 2 in the present scheme occurs. The translation plate 2 does not move and the plate body 1 is offset due to the shaking of the plate body 1 itself. Because the translation plate 2 has a certain friction with the upper hole, the translation plate 2 maintains the position under the action of friction, and the plate body 1 moves.) The counterclockwise rotation of the rotating shaft 5 releases the release rod 7. Since the release spring 8 is arranged between the release rod 7 and the plate body 1, the release spring 8 is in a stretched state in the description Figure 1 , so that the rotating shaft 5 rotates, i.e. the release block 6 changes position, so that the release rod 7 is released. Since the position of the translation plate 2 at this time moves, i.e. the perforation 24 on the translation plate 2 and the movement track of the release rod 7 coincide, the release rod 7 can be inserted into the perforation 24 to fix the translation plate 2. In order to make the release rod 7 have stability after being inserted, an annular notch 26 is arranged in the middle of the release rod 7, and a reciprocating block 14 is arranged to slide on the inside of the perforation 24. One side of the reciprocating block 14 is provided with a reciprocating spring 23. The reciprocating block 14 can maintain the position and can press the reciprocating block 14 under the action of the inclined surface when the release rod 7 is inserted into the perforation 24. Because one end of the release rod 7 is arranged to be an inclined surface cutting, the reciprocating block 14 can be pressed. When the notch 26 reaches the position of the reciprocating block 14, the reciprocating block 14 is inserted into the notch 26 under the action of the reciprocating spring 23 (the notch 26 can be arranged in parallel with multiple groups), so that the release rod 7 cannot be separated from above. Because the position of the rotating shaft 5 makes the clamping block 16 correspond to the movement track of the release rod 7, i.e. the round block at one end of the release rod 7 enters the clamping block 16, at this time the top of the release rod 7 cannot be separated, the bottom cannot be moved, i.e. the release rod 7 is fixed. At the same time, the fixation of the release rod 7 makes the rotating shaft 5 unable to rotate, so that the rotating shaft 5 also cannot rotate, so that the whole of the present scheme is fixed. Because the plate body 1 of the present scheme is arranged symmetrically, the other translation plate 2 itself does not translate, so the release rod 7 cannot fix the other offset plate 17. The two release rods 7 of the present scheme are a group and are arranged in cross. In order to make the two release rods 7 be able to move, one section of the release rod 7 is circular, and the cross arrangement of the release rod 7 is semicircular. In this way, the space can be reasonably used. The release of the release rod 7 can fix the translation plate 2 and also fix the rotating shaft 5. At the same time, the elastic force can hit the hole edge to make the hole edge debris fall off in advance.

[0017] The last paragraph introduces that under the action of the release rod 7, the reciprocating block 14 can be pressed for a large distance and then reset for a small distance. Figure 2As shown, the upper part of the shuttle block 14 is a cylinder, moving upward can be inserted into a plurality of positioning blocks 25, between two adjacent positioning blocks 25 has a slot, which can make the cylinder above the shuttle block 14 fixed, can make the shuttle block 14 fixed rotating plate 3, so that the rotating plate 3 is fixed and cannot rotate angle, in order to make the cylinder can be inserted between the positioning block 25, can be set to left and right cylinder swing (with a certain swing space), and has spring support, even if not inserted also affect other functions of the scheme.

[0018] After the release lever 7 is extended, it is difficult to block the stone falling from the side of the plate body 1, so the release lever 7 can be set in multiple groups with the same interval, to ensure that the stone is blocked, and the scheme is provided with an air bag 29 on the side of the translation plate 2, which is made of extruded soft rubber and will automatically reset. The air bag 29 on the side of the translation plate 2 is in a dry state at this time, and the air inlet end of the air bag 29 has an inflation channel, which is sealed by the inflation valve 30. The inflation valve 30 has a spring support attached to the inflation channel. As the shuttle block 14 moves upward, the middle part of the shuttle block 14 has a space, and the side of the space is provided with a bevel block. Under the action of the bevel block 31, the inflation valve 30 is pulled out. The side of the inflation valve 30 also has a round block. The scheme has multiple top drive structures, which are all inside extending cylinders, and have spaces inside. A one-way block 32 is provided on one side of the bevel block 31. The inflation valve 30 is pulled out under the action of the bevel block 31. In order to prevent the inflation valve 30 from resetting, a one-way block 32 is provided. One side of the one-way block 32 has a spring reset, so that the inflation valve 30 cannot reset after being pulled out. The round block of the inflation valve 30 moves from the left side of the one-way block 32 to the right side of the one-way block 32 to maintain the pulled-out state. As the inflation valve 30 is pulled out, the air bag 29 will automatically expand outward under the action of the material. Multiple release levers 7 can provide support, preventing the stone from falling.

[0019] As shown in the accompanying drawings Figure 3As shown above, this solution releases the release rod 7 via the rotating shaft 5, but it does not explain how the rotating shaft 5 rotates. The rotation of the rotating shaft 5 relies on the extension block 9, which is integrally set on one side below the rotating shaft 5. Therefore, as the rotating shaft 5 moves to both sides, the extension block 9 also moves. An extension column 10 is integrally set on the side of the rotating shaft 5, which blocks a section of the extension block 9 in the direction of movement. Therefore, regardless of which set of translation plates 2 moves, the rotating shaft 5 rotates counterclockwise. As the translation plates 2 of this solution move, they drive the rotating plate 3 to move together. The side of the rotating plate 3 is supported by a support plate 4. When the translation plates 2 are not moving, the rotating plate 3 will not rotate downwards and has extremely strong stability. As the translation plates 2 move, one side of the rotating plate 3 is no longer supported by the support plate 4, causing the rotating plate 3 to sink downwards. As the rotating plate 3 sinks downwards, the entire plate 1 will have a sinking area.

[0020] As per the instruction manual Figure 6 As shown, with the recessed area above the plate 1, the rotation of the rotating shaft 5 can also cause the protruding plate 13 to move upward. This is because a support block 12 is provided on the side of the rotating shaft 5 away from the extension column 10, and the edge of the support block 12 contacts the protruding plate 13. There is a circular column below the protruding plate 13, which contacts the support block 12. As the rotating shaft 5 of this scheme rotates counterclockwise, the protruding plate 13 is lifted upward, so that the plate 1 of this scheme protrudes along the upper part of the recessed area. The recessed space is generated above, and the upward movement of the protruding plate 13 generates a raised space. In this way, the raised space and the recessed space of the plate 1 are adjacent to each other, forming an anti-slip function. The recessed and raised parts of the plate 1 make it difficult to move horizontally. Because the release rod 7 vibrates upward and the space is recessed, the rocks on the edge of the horizontal plate 2 can reach the recessed space to achieve the effect of storing rocks. Since the rocks are of different sizes, the movement of the rocks on the rotating plate 3 also has great friction.

[0021] As per the instruction manual Figure 3 As shown, after the rotating plate 3 rotates, in order to fill the space on one side of the rotating plate 3 and prevent rocks from entering one side of the support plate 4, thus preventing the rocks from providing an anti-slip effect, the extension block 9 of this scheme can move the fixing strip 11 as it moves towards the edge. The fixing strip 11 is located on the moving trajectory of the extension block 9. When the extension block 9 contacts the fixing strip 11, it can push the fixing strip 11 together. The top of the fixing strip 11 is stuck to the support plate 4. A support spring 28 is provided between the support plate 4 and the plate body 1. The support spring 28 is in a stretched state. The top of the fixing strip 11 is the result of an edge extension, as shown in the attached instruction manual. Figure 3As shown, the lower part of the support plate 4 is adapted to be clamped with a groove to fix the strip 11, and with the strip 11 moving horizontally, it is separated from the support plate 4, and the support plate 4 moves upward under the action of the support spring 28, and contacts the rock, and with the strip 11 being continuously driven by the extension block 9, the strip 11 can be lifted upward, and reaches the lower part of the strip 11 to support the strip 11.
